Creamy Gochujang Halloumi & Bacon Pasta

Directions

  1. 1Bring a large pan of salted water to the boil and cook the pasta according to packet instructions.
  2. 2Reserve a mug of pasta water, then drain the pasta.
  3. 3While the pasta cooks, heat a large frying pan over medium-high heat and fry the bacon for 2-3 minutes until golden.
  4. 4Add the halloumi and cook for 1-2 minutes until crispy on the edges.
  5. 5Stir in the garlic, ginger and gochujang and cook for 30 seconds until fragrant.
  6. 6Pour in the hot stock and let it bubble for 3-4 minutes.
  7. 7Lower to medium heat, stir in the cream and simmer for 1–2 minutes until thick and glossy.
  8. 8Add the cooked pasta and toss to coat, loosening with a splash of pasta water if needed.
  9. 9Season and finish with fresh parsley.

Ingredients

  • 300 g dried pasta
  • 150 g smoked bacon, diced
  • 200 g halloumi, diced
  • 3 tsp garlic purée
  • 2 tsp ginger purée
  • 1 tbsp gochujang paste
  • 300 ml chicken stock (hot)
  • 150 ml single cream
  • Salt and black pepper
  • Fresh parsley, finely chopped
